In the next episode in our series of jugend related bands the turn has come to Italys own Bizarro Welt
What is BIZARRO WELT and how would you describe your music?
We a German-speaking punkrock band from South Tyrol in Northern Italy, consisting of three humans and a drum computer named „Trappele“ („Little Device“ in South Tyrolean slang).
Our music is only intended for cool people and gives our fans the feeling that they're better than everybody else. We combine Punk and different styles of Rock with funny, stupid, dirty, happy, senselessly violent and sometimes surprisingly profound lyrics. Some of our songs are also influenced by popular stuff from our youth in the 90s, like the one with the death threat against Dawson from Dawson‘s Creek.
How long have you been playing?
The band was founded in 2009, but we've been playing in other bands since we were teenagers. Out first live gig was in 2011, after the release of our second album.
How many of you are Turbojugends and which chapters are you from?
All of us three are in the same chapter: Turbojugend Naturns.
Have you had any advantage of joining Turbojugend? Where can people find your music if they are curious?
Joining Turbojugend has given us some big advantages over the years. Not only are some of our fellow Turbojugend members also our biggest and most faithful fans. But through Turbojugend we also got some unexpected opportunities for performing at some gigs we would probably not have been asked to play at otherwise, like at Torpedo Festival 6 in Luzern (Switzerland) or Turbo Halloween 2016 in Salzburg (Austria).
